Update or create wrangler.jsonc with workflow configuration.
Check if wrangler.jsonc exists:
if [ -f "wrangler.jsonc" ]; then
CONFIG_EXISTS=true
else
CONFIG_EXISTS=false
fi
If config doesn't exist, create new wrangler.jsonc:
{
"name": "${projectName}",
"main": "src/index.ts",
"compatibility_date": "${currentDate}",
"workflows": [
{
"binding": "${workflowName.toUpperCase()}_WORKFLOW",
"name": "${workflowName}",
"class_name": "${className}"
}
]
}
If config exists, add to workflows array:
Use Edit tool to add workflow configuration:
"workflows": [
{
"binding": "${workflowName.toUpperCase()}_WORKFLOW",
"name": "${workflowName}",
"class_name": "${className}"
}
]
If integrations specified, add bindings:
For each integration in integrations:
d1_databases arraykv_namespaces arrayr2_buckets arrayqueues arrayExample (if D1 selected):
"d1_databases": [
{
"binding": "DB",
"database_name": "${workflowName}-db",
"database_id": "local" // User must replace with actual ID
}
]

Generate Worker code to trigger workflow.
File: src/index.ts (or update existing)
If file doesn't exist, create complete Worker:
import { ${className} } from './workflows/${workflowName}';
import { Env } from './types';
// Export workflow class
export { ${className} };
// Worker to trigger workflow
export default {
async fetch(req: Request, env: Env): Promise<Response> {
const url = new URL(req.url);
// Handle favicon
if (url.pathname.startsWith('/favicon')) {
return Response.json({}, { status: 404 });
}
// Get instance ID from query param
const instanceId = url.searchParams.get('instanceId');
// Get existing instance status
if (instanceId) {
try {
const instance = await env.${workflowName.toUpperCase()}_WORKFLOW.get(instanceId);
const status = await instance.status();
return Response.json({
id: instanceId,
status,
timestamp: new Date().toISOString()
});
} catch (error) {
return Response.json({
error: 'Instance not found'
}, { status: 404 });
}
}
// Create new workflow instance
try {
const instance = await env.${workflowName.toUpperCase()}_WORKFLOW.create({
params: {
id: crypto.randomUUID()
// Add your parameters
}
});
return Response.json({
id: instance.id,
status: await instance.status(),
statusUrl: \`\${url.origin}?instanceId=\${instance.id}\`,
timestamp: new Date().toISOString()
});
} catch (error) {
return Response.json({
error: 'Failed to create workflow',
message: error instanceof Error ? error.message : 'Unknown error'
}, { status: 500 });
}
}
};

💡 Tips:
- Always perform I/O inside step.do() callbacks
- Use NonRetryableError for permanent failures
- Return only JSON-serializable data from steps
- Configure appropriate retry strategies for each step
